NL peeps sef. Make una try inform una self properly na

Chad is redeploying to the Cameroon side of Gwoza. This is to prevent Boko Haram from moving into Cameroon when Nigerian troops moves on Gwoza.

Forget all what u read in the papers. A few things are clear

1. Cameroon has absolutely no capability to defend themselves from BH, Chad is doing all their heavy lifting

2. Chad itself is in an existential fight; price of food has gone up in Chad cos of this fighting, also they need to protect their oil export pipelines that pass through Cameroon.

3. There is solid Intel cooperation b/w Chad and Nigeria in these maneuvers, though Chad is a loud mouthed country and wants to claim bigness by belittling Nigeria

4. After Gwoza, the "last stand" will be Sambisa, most likely after the election

5. If Chad+Cameroon+Niger fail to keep their borders tight, then BH will settle there and thoroughly destabilize them. Especially Niger

6. Nigeria will, in one form or the other, be fighting Terrorism/BH for at least the next 10yrs
